KBR is looking for a Construction Manager with extensive expertise in cranes, heavy lifting, and rigging operations to support a major LNG (Liquefied Natural Gas) project. The successful candidate will be responsible for planning, coordinating, and executing all heavy lift and rigging activities associated with the construction of LNG facilities while maintaining the highest standards of safety, quality, and operational excellence. This role requires a proven leader with significant experience managing heavy lift programs for large industrial projects, including LNG, petrochemical, refinery, power generation, or similar megaproject environments.

Responsibilities

  • Lead all crane, heavy haul, lifting, and rigging activities across the LNG construction site.
  • Develop and oversee lift strategies, rigging plans, critical lift procedures, and execution schedules.
  • Coordinate with engineering, construction, logistics, and commissioning teams to support project milestones.
  • Manage crane and rigging contractors, lifting supervisors, and field personnel.
  • Review and approve lift studies, engineered lift plans, transportation plans, and crane utilization strategies.
  • Ensure compliance with project specifications, OSHA regulations, industry standards, and company safety requirements.
  • Identify and mitigate risks associated with heavy lifts, oversized equipment installation, and transport operations.
  • Oversee installation of major LNG equipment, including: Cryogenic vessels, Heat exchangers, Compressors, Pipe racks, Modules, Storage tanks, Structural steel components.
  • Monitor productivity, cost performance, and schedule adherence for lifting and rigging operations.
  • Conduct site audits, safety reviews, and field inspections to ensure operational excellence.
  • Support construction planning, constructability reviews, and execution strategies throughout the project lifecycle.
  • Provide regular progress reporting to project leadership and stakeholders.
